Flyin Tonight, the Ryan Fisher testimonial at Armadale on 3rd June, will be sponsored by Monarchs’ team sponsors Border Roofing.

Company boss Eddie McKenna, a prominent figure at Armadale every week of course, said “We had no hesitation agreeing to sponsor the meeting after the service Ryan has given the club over the years.”

It’s not long now and the field is almost complete, with the addition of home star Sam Masters plus Glasgow Tigers’ captain Aaron Summers and Newcastle’s Matej Kus.

Masters became available when a scheduled visit by Wolverhampton to Coventry was switched to the following Monday.

Fisher said “I’m grateful to Aaron Summers for coming along, he’s one of these good guys who does Testimonials. That’s most of the 2008 league winning side which I was in with Aaron, Andrew Tully, William Lawson and Thomas Jonasson, all riding. Derek Sneddon will be attending the meeting but can’t ride, and I’d love to have my good friend Matthew Wethers but he has a meeting for Berwick.”

Matthew has written a tribute for the programme even though he can’t be there.

Riders announced so far: Ricky Wells, Justin Sedgmen, Billy Janniro, Kenneth Hansen, Thomas H Jonasson, Andrew Tully, William Lawson, Dukie Ermolenko, Sam Masters, Aaron Summers, Matej Kus, Ryan Fisher.
